Hi,

I developed fileupload functionality using jsp/servlets and apache commons-fileupload package and tested
the same on websphere application server 5.0 and it was working
fine.

I converted my application to ibm portlet and deployed
successfully.
But the file upload functionality doesnt work all the times.
It throws the following exection sometimes.

And also the portlet is working fine in the test environment on windows but while i deploy it onto portal server on aix system and test, it gives the above exception and not all the times, sometimes it do work without throwing any exception.

Can anyone tell me why this is happening only with aix machine and not on windows test environment.

Do I need to set any parameters so that the read time out doesnt occur.
